Soya Flour Enriched 500gm

Back of Pack Info: 

  • Total Weight: 500g
  • Shelf Life: 6 months
  • Package Contents: SOYA Flour
  • Soya flour is a versatile ingredient made from ground soybeans. It is a rich source of  plant-based protein, making it an excellent choice for vegetarians and vegans.
  • 50% Protein & 98% Fat free, Gluten Free
  • Stabilizes Cholesterol and Low in Fat and Sodium
  • It contains essential amino acids, fiber, and various vitamins and minerals, contributing to a well-rounded nutritional profile.       
  • Soya flour can be used as a substitute for wheat flour in baking, adding a nutty flavor and moist texture to recipes.
  • It enhances the nutritional value of baked goods by increasing protein content and reducing carbohydrate levels.
  • Soya flour is often used in the production of meat alternatives, such as veggie burgers, sausages, and tofu. It can also be incorporated into pancakes, waffles, bread, cookies, and other baked goods.
